Kharghar
Sector-12 have been complaining of frequent traffic congestion in the area, especially in front of a newly-opened departmental store. As there is no proper parking in the area, autos and cars park haphazardly, leading to traffic jams.Bina Gogri, a social activist, said, “The food mart had recently announced a slash in rates as part of their sale promotion. This led to a huge rush. The store does not even provide parking facility for their customers.” Meanwhile Bhagwan Patil, ward officer of Kharghar, said, “I personally took down the hoardings that were installed by the store on the footpath. Why is there no parking space inside the departmental store premises. The authorities should have looked into all these problems before giving a go ahead to construct the store.”
Meanwhile, Pravin Pande, police inspector (traffic) said, “We have already booked many car owners and are trying our best to bring the situation under control. I have dashed out letters to Cidco planning department. We are waiting for a reply.”
